    Role Overview

    The AES Group INC is seeking an experienced Azure Synapse & Power BI Developer to support data engineering, analytics, and reporting initiatives. You will build scalable data pipelines, transform and optimize data in Azure Synapse, and deliver meaningful insights through Power BI dashboards, reports, and semantic models. This role is ideal for someone who combines strong SQL and data modeling skills with a practical, performance-focused mindset.

    Key Responsibilities

    Design, develop, and maintain scalable data pipelines using Azure Synapse Analytics

    Build and optimize ETL/ELT processes to support large datasets and analytics workloads

    Develop and enhance Power BI dashboards, reports, datasets, and semantic models

    Translate reporting and analytics needs into efficient technical solutions and visual outcomes

    Ensure data quality, reliability, and scalability across pipelines and reporting layers

    Tune SQL queries, Synapse workloads, and Power BI models for performance and usability

    Integrate data from cloud and on-premise sources into curated analytics layers

    Follow data governance, security, and access best practices within Azure ecosystems

    Required Qualifications

    4+ years in data engineering, BI development, or analytics engineering

    Strong hands-on experience with Azure Synapse Analytics

    Strong Power BI skills, including DAX, data modeling, and report development

    Advanced SQL with performance tuning and optimization experience

    Experience with Azure Data Factory or comparable orchestration/ETL tooling

    Proven experience working with large-scale data environments

    Strong problem-solving and communication skills

    U.S. citizenship or valid work authorization preferred

    Preferred Qualifications

    Experience with Azure Data Lake, Databricks, and/or Microsoft Fabric

    Solid understanding of data warehousing concepts and architectures

    Experience building semantic models and advanced DAX measures

    Exposure to real-time or streaming pipelines

    Experience working in Agile delivery environments
